Multiprocessing systems: Flexibility and efficiency available quickly
The modern production environment requires flexibility, efficiency and speed When manufacturing products with variable grinding properties, multiprocessing systems are crucial. This is because they offer a time-saving solution for complex production requirements. Thanks to the new Speedline series with a shortened delivery time of just 4 months, it is possible to react quickly to customer requirements and expand production capacities. How does a multiprocessing system work? The functionality of the MPA is based on a modular concept. A basic module contains all the necessary components of a grinding and classifying system, while additional modules can be added as required. This enables time-efficient conversion between different processes. The special design also reduces cleaning and maintenance times. Where are multi-processing systems used? The multi-process systems are versatile and are used in a wide range of applications. Particularly, they are used for the flexible production of smaller product quantities, especially in product development.

Continuous & point level measurement with guaranteed Quality
Level detectors detect media at a predefined position depending on the installation position. Level detectors are mainly installed as full or empty detectors in the upper or lower part of a silo or container. This prevents the silo from overfilling or running empty. In combination with a level sensor, this results in a redundant system which additionally increases plant safety. If a certain fill level is of particular interest, the sensors can also be used as demand detectors. There are different technologies for level detection, which have their advantages and disadvantages depending on the application. For the selection, numerous process conditions have to be considered, which the sensor technology has to cope with. In addition, the requirements for bulk solids sensors differ from those for liquid sensors. For this reason, UWT offers a broad portfolio of different technologies such as rotary paddle switches, vibration level switches and capacitive sensors. Sinfimasa helps choose optimal vertical conveying for your application
Operating temperature, granularity, and other characteristics determine what the best option is for a bulk solids elevator. This item describes different types of bucket elevators: chain or belt. Chain or Belt Bucket Elevator Typically, in the industry and handling of bulk solid products, belt-anchored bucket elevators are used for vertical material lifting due to their higher performance in terms of load capacity and lifting speed. However, a chain bucket elevator emerges as a robust and reliable solution for lifting materials under certain specific conditions. Comparing them with the former, we observe significant differences that influence the implementation decision according to the needs of each project. Heavy-Duty applications Chain bucket elevators stand out for their ability to handle bulk materials of large size, high density, abrasiveness, and under high-temperature conditions. This type of elevator uses robust chains as a means of support and traction for the buckets, which gives it superior resistance to wear and slippage. Lödige Maschinenbau at IFAT 2024: Sewage sludge conditioning
The presentation of Gebrüder Lödige Maschinenbau GmbH at IFAT focuses on the efficient and reliable conditioning sewage sludge. An ongoing project demonstrates the potential of continuous Ploughshare® mixers in mixing and texturing. The processing of highly heterogeneous material flows, e.g. from sewage treatment plants, power stations, recycling plants or mining operations, to enable their safe and marketable reuse is a highly demanding process engineering task. Application-specific Ploughshare® mixers manufactured by Lödige Maschinenbau offer good results for sludge, dust and other bulk materials. One of Germany’s biggest sewage treatment plants Every year 220,000 tonnes of sewage sludge are generated by the Bottrop sewage treatment plant and neighbouring plants of the Emschergenossenschaft and Lippeverband water boards. In order to guarantee an optimum thermal process, this sewage sludge must be conditioned prior to incineration. The focus is thereby placed on dry matter content (DM content). This means that a specific mixing ratio of moist and dried sewage sludge and a high degree of homogeneity are essential for the quality of thermal utilisation. Gericke AirCIP, a revolutionary solution for horizontal shaft mixers
Gericke has announced the launch of its innovative AirCIP system that enables complete discharge and cleaning of horizontal shaft mixers without the need for bomb doors or manual intervention. Horizontal mixers are impressive due to their excellent mixing efficiency and low height requirements. In certain applications, there is an interest in emptying the mixers completely after a mixing process. This may be the case when changing recipes. Bomb doors are a common solution to facilitate discharge, but there could be a risk of leakage and they require frequent cleaning and maintenance. In addition, the instantaneous discharge flow created by bomb doors can lead to undesirable demixing effects. Bomb doors make large discharge hoppers under the mixers necessary. They are critical for cleaning and inspection. Gericke’s AirCIP system solves these problems by using a minimal amount of compressed air to create a pulsating effect that pushes the material out of the mixer through the discharge valves. Analytical Centrifugal Filtration
Analytical centrifugal filtration (ACF) is an efficient alternative approach to constant pressure dead-end (ultra)-filtration. It is based on photocentrifuges (LUMiFuge®, LUMiSizer®). It is applicable for filter media / membrane testing using pure liquids as well as for the characterization of filterability of macromolecule solutions, nano- and micro-suspensions and -emulsions, extracts, juices, slurries etc. Join the shortcourse on 12 June and learn more from the expert.
